Key Differences
In short — Radeon RX 6650 XT outperforms Radeon Pro W6400 on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Radeon Pro W6400 is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Radeon RX 6650 XT is 111 days newer than Radeon Pro W6400.
Advantages of Radeon RX 6650 XT
- Performs up to 23% better in World of Warcraft than Radeon Pro W6400 - 188 vs 153 FPS
- Up to 100% more VRAM memory than AMD Radeon Pro W6400 - 8 vs 4 GB
Advantages of Radeon Pro W6400
- Up to 42% better value when playing World of Warcraft than Radeon RX 6650 XT - $1.24 vs $2.13 per FPS
- Consumes up to 72% less energy than AMD Radeon RX 6650 XT - 50 vs 176 Watts
